Erling Haaland was remarkably asked for his autograph in the tunnel by assistant referee Octavian Sovre following Borussia Dortmund's 2-1 defeat by Manchester City.
The striker played 90 minutes at the Etihad as the Bundesliga side conceded a 90th-minute winner from Phil Foden after Marco Reus had canceled out Kevin De Bruyne's first-half strike.
Haaland is one of the biggest stars in world football. Some European clubs were desperate to sign him, and he was in demand at the Etihad as the Romanian official cornered him for a signature.
